NSSF Members to Access Services via Mpesa App

Members of the National Social Security Fund (NSSF) can now access pension services through the NSSF Mini App on the M-Pesa Super App.

After a recent partnership with Safaricom, customers can register for NSSF membership, keep track of their contributions, top-up and manage their NSSF account, and make Tenant Purchase Scheme (TPS) payments through the “Discover” option within the M-PESA Super App.

Managing Trustee of NSSF, Anthony Omerikwa, said that the partnership is part of the strategy to extend the reach of NSSF services through smartphones.

“The demand for NSSF services and the need to save for pension has gone beyond formally employed people to entrepreneurs especially those running medium and small businesses,” he said.

As part of the launch, the first 1,000 NSSF members to make contributions through the NSSF M-PESA Mini App will get an extra 10 percent free topped up to their account.

“The NSSF Mini App will go a long way in providing customers with an exceptional user experience while providing them with the freedom to access services on their smartphones at any time through the M-PESA Super App,” said Safaricom CEO, Peter Ndegwa.

The M-PESA Super App provides customers with a range of Mini Apps that enables them to conveniently access a variety of products and services from a single app on their smartphones including SGR booking, airline tickets, bus tickets, shopping gifts vouchers, insurance gas delivery, and Pay TV services.
